Research Interventional Radiology Registered Nurse Job Trends in Bethesda

If you’re a Interventional Radiology RN curious about Travel job trends in Bethesda, MD, AMN Healthcare has successfully filled 2 similar positions in the area, providing insight into the opportunities you could expect. These previously filled roles offered competitive pay, with an average weekly rate of $2,322 and a range from $2,209 to $2,435 per week, showcasing the strong earning potential for professionals in this field.

Positions were located in key zip codes, including 20814. These placements reflect the high demand for skilled Interventional Radiology RNs in Bethesda’s thriving healthcare landscape. What Types of Work and Facilities Can Interventional Radiology RNs Expect in Bethesda, MD?

As a Registered Nurse specializing in Interventional Radiology in Bethesda, Maryland, you can expect to work in a variety of dynamic healthcare settings, including top-tier hospitals, outpatient clinics, and specialty medical centers, particularly those associated with prestigious institutions like the National Institutes of Health (NIH) and Walter Reed National Military Medical Center. In these facilities, you’ll have the opportunity to collaborate with multidisciplinary teams to provide exceptional patient care before, during, and after interventional procedures, such as biopsies, catheter placements, and minimally invasive surgeries. Your role will encompass critical responsibilities like patient assessment, preparing patients for procedures, monitoring vital signs, administering medications, and educating patients and their families about post-procedural care.
